Action item (PM-47): The Chalkline timetable solver silently dropped constraints when a teacher had >40 weekly slots — that's how we double-booked Room 12. Fix adds a hard validation pass before solving; please review with fresh eyes, the constraint code is gnarly. Background and the incident timeline are written up on the internal page here:

dashboard of bahip-bahop = https://argocd.ferracorp.local/view/projects/ticket/spaces/browse/merge_requests/repo/d16ed4b4206ad4cfd84c8734

Ticket: Missed pick-up — replacement server, Ashgrove branch.

Courier from Fenwick Logistics did not arrive Tuesday as scheduled. Replacement unit for the Ashgrove office (Norvane R2 rack server) is still crated at the Delmont depot dock. Re-booked for Thursday, 09:00–11:00 window. Office manager to ensure loading bay is clear and sign-off sheet ready. Unit must not be left unattended at the dock. The confidential hand-over instruction for the courier is appended below.

drop instructions, hahip-badug: the quenox ralath courier leaves the kaseth fraiel rusiel tameth belys istdor ralion giliel ledger at gate 7830 under passcode 165413

Subject: Fleet fuel report ready for the cut

Hey release folks,

The Harrowgate fleet fuel-usage report finally reconciles against the depot meters — the Omberline telemetry drift that was inflating diesel numbers by ~3% is fixed. Tilda re-ran the full quarter and the deltas are under 0.2% across all routes, including the tricky Verenmoor loop.

I'd say this is good to ship with the Thursday release. Sanity-check the dashboard once it deploys if you get a minute.

For the record, here's the build token for the run we validated.

build token for bageg-yahof: htk3_673

Heads up: the Crumbford order-cutoff alert fires when an order sneaks in after the 6 a.m. bakery cutoff but still gets routed to the day's prep queue. Usually it's clock drift on the Ovenhand scheduler, but it could also mean someone bypassed the cutoff check. Triage notes and the bypass audit checklist live on this internal page.

dashboard of kajeg-yagug = https://jira.tolvaqsys.internal/display/browse/pages/56360b74